Perkins Generator Spare Parts Guide: OEM Parts for 4000 Series, 1100 Series & 1300 Series Engines

Perkins Engines, now a subsidiary of Caterpillar Inc., is one of the world’s largest diesel engine manufacturers, producing over 400,000 engines annually across facilities in the UK, USA, Brazil, China, and India. In the generator market, Perkins engines dominate the 10 kVA to 2500 kVA segment, powering generator sets from manufacturers including FG Wilson, Olympian (Caterpillar), JCB Power, and hundreds of regional OEMs. The brand’s strength lies in its broad product range—from the compact 400 Series for small residential generators to the formidable 4000 Series V16 for megawatt-class prime power—and its extensive global dealer network that ensures parts availability in over 180 countries.

This guide provides a comprehensive overview of genuine Perkins spare parts for the most common generator engine series: the 4000 Series (4006, 4008, 4012, 4016), the 1100 Series (1104, 1106), and the 1300 Series. It covers critical maintenance parts, replacement intervals, genuine vs. aftermarket considerations, and sourcing strategies for B2B buyers managing fleets of Perkins-powered generators.

Perkins Generator Engine Families Overview

Engine Series Configuration Displacement (per cylinder) Generator Power Range Key Models
400 Series 3-4 cylinder inline 0.5-0.7 L/cyl 8-50 kVA 403D-15G, 404D-22G
1100 Series (1104) 4-cylinder inline 4.4 L total 20-90 kVA 1104A-44TG, 1104C-44TAG
1100 Series (1106) 6-cylinder inline 6.6 L total 80-220 kVA 1106A-70TAG, 1106C-E66TAG
1300 Series 6-cylinder inline 8.7 L total 150-300 kVA 1306C-E87TAG, 1306A-E87TAG
4000 Series (4006) 6-cylinder inline 23 L total 500-750 kVA 4006-23TAG
4000 Series (4008) 8-cylinder V 30.6 L total 700-1100 kVA 4008-TAG, 4008-30TAG
4000 Series (4012) 12-cylinder V 45.8 L total 1000-1600 kVA 4012-46TWG, 4012-46TAG
4000 Series (4016) 16-cylinder V 61.1 L total 1400-2500 kVA 4016-61TRG, 4016-TAG

Critical Spare Parts by Category

Fuel System Parts

  • Fuel Filters: 1104/1106 engines use Perkins spin-on fuel filter P/N T420812 (primary) and T420813 (secondary with water separator). 1300 Series: SE429B/1 (primary), SE429/4 (secondary). 4000 Series (4008/4012/4016): Perkins 26510318 (primary water separator), 26510319 (secondary 4-micron). Replacement interval: 500 hours or annually for standby generators.
  • Fuel Injectors: 1106: Perkins 2645A202 (electronic unit injector, common rail). 1306: 2645K002. 4008/4012/4016: 26545701 (mechanical unit injector). Perkins electronic injectors on the 1106 and 1306 are precision components—always replace with genuine Perkins or Perkins-licensed Delphi injectors. A failed injector can wash down a cylinder and cause catastrophic engine damage within minutes.
  • Fuel Lift Pump: 1104/1106: U5MW0179 (electric). 1306: 2641A303 (mechanical diaphragm). 4000 Series: 26510121 (gear-type primary pump).

Lubrication System Parts

  • Oil Filters: Perkins 2654403 (spin-on, fits 1104/1106). 1300 Series: Perkins 26540282. 4000 Series: Perkins 26510343 (two required for 4008/4012/4016—duplex filter head). Replacement interval: with every oil change (500 hours for prime power, annually for standby).
  • Oil Pump: 4008: 26510105. 4012: 26510106. 4016: 26510107 (higher displacement for V16 oil demand). Oil pump wear manifests as declining oil pressure—Perkins specs minimum 1.0 bar (14.5 psi) at low idle.

Cooling System Parts

  • Water Pump: 1104/1106: U5MW0140. 1306: 2621A061. 4000 Series (4008/4012/4016): 26510115. Replace at 6,000 hours or first sign of bearing noise or coolant weep.
  • Thermostat: 1104/1106: 2485513 (82°C). 4000 Series: 26510199 (82°C, dual thermostat housing on 4012/4016).

Turbocharger and Air System

  • Turbocharger: 1106: Perkins 2674A066 (wastegated). 1306: 2674B405. 4008: 26510140 (one turbo). 4012: 26510141 (dual turbos, one per bank). 4016: 26510142 (dual turbos). Always inspect turbo oil feed lines—coking at the bearing housing is the most common cause of turbo failure.
  • Air Filters: Perkins recommends radial-seal heavy-duty air cleaners. 4000 Series primary element: 26510330. Replace when restriction indicator shows red, typically every 1,000-2,000 hours depending on environment.

Perkins Genuine vs. Aftermarket Parts

Perkins genuine parts carry the Perkins stamp and part number, manufactured to the same specifications as the components installed on the engine assembly line. Aftermarket equivalents are widely available for Perkins engines—partly because Perkins engines are produced in such high volumes that the aftermarket industry has developed comprehensive coverage. For filters, Perkins-manufactured filters are produced by the same suppliers that make Fleetguard, Mann+Hummel, and Donaldson filters—the Perkins Powerpart filter line is quality-equivalent to these premium aftermarket brands. For internal engine components (pistons, rings, liners, bearings, injectors), genuine Perkins parts are strongly recommended for generator applications. The 4000 Series in particular uses proprietary piston ring materials and cylinder liner honing specifications that aftermarket manufacturers may not fully replicate.

Frequently Asked Questions

Q1: How do I identify my Perkins engine serial number?
The Perkins Engine Serial Number is stamped on a metal dataplate affixed to the engine block. On 1100 and 1300 Series engines, the dataplate is on the rocker cover or cylinder block (left side viewed from flywheel). On the 4000 Series, it is on the front gear housing. The serial number format is typically two letters + five digits (e.g., DG51234) for older engines, or a longer alphanumeric string for newer models. You need the full engine serial number for accurate parts lookup—Perkins frequently made mid-production changes tracked by serial number breaks.
Q2: Are Perkins and Caterpillar parts interchangeable?
Some are, many are not. Perkins has been a Caterpillar subsidiary since 1998, and there is significant technology sharing. However, Perkins engines are designed, manufactured, and supported independently. The 4000 Series was co-developed with Caterpillar and shares some architecture with CAT 3500 Series engines, but parts are generally not directly interchangeable due to different engineering specifications, tolerances, and supply chains. Always use Perkins part numbers for Perkins engines—do not assume CAT cross-compatibility.
Q3: What is the typical overhaul interval for Perkins 4000 Series generator engines?
4006 (6-cylinder): 20,000-25,000 hours. 4008 (V8): 18,000-22,000 hours. 4012 (V12): 20,000-25,000 hours. 4016 (V16): 22,000-28,000 hours. The 4016 has the longest interval because its 61-liter displacement means lower Brake Mean Effective Pressure at a given output level. Standby generators running <200 hours/year may reach 30+ calendar years before overhaul due to age-related seal/gasket degradation rather than mechanical wear.
Q4: Can I use 15W-40 oil in all Perkins generator engines?
Perkins recommends SAE 15W-40 meeting API CI-4 or CJ-4 specification for most generator engines operating in ambient temperatures above -10°C (14°F). For cold-weather installations (below -10°C), Perkins recommends SAE 10W-30 or 5W-40. The 4000 Series engines have specific oil consumption rates (0.1-0.3% of fuel consumption) and benefit from oil analysis trending to optimize drain intervals. Always use a high-quality diesel engine oil with adequate Total Base Number (TBN >10) to neutralize sulfur-related acids from diesel combustion.

Q7: What are the most common Perkins 1306 generator engine failure items?
The Perkins 1306’s most frequent issues: (1) Electronic unit injector failures (2645K002)—symptoms include misfire, white smoke, and fuel dilution in oil. (2) Fuel lift pump diaphragm rupture (2641A303)—causes fuel contamination of crankcase oil (rising oil level + diesel smell). (3) Water pump seal failure at 4,000-6,000 hours—visible coolant weep from pump housing. (4) V-belt tensioner bearing failure (squealing noise). (5) ECM sensor failures (coolant temp, oil pressure)—triggering false alarms and shutdowns. The 1306’s common rail fuel system is reliable when fuel is clean, but injector and pump failures become likely if filtration is neglected or poor-quality fuel is used.

Q9: How do I verify that Perkins parts are genuine?
Genuine Perkins parts come in Perkins-branded packaging with holographic security labels on high-value components (injectors, turbochargers, pumps). Key verification methods: (1) The Perkins Powerpart hologram changes appearance when tilted. (2) Each part has a laser-etched Perkins part number (not inkjet—inkjet can be faked). (3) Perkins’ online parts verification system (parts.perkins.com) allows you to validate part numbers. (4) Authorized Perkins distributors provide a Certificate of Authenticity. Counterfeit Perkins parts are a growing problem—particularly filters, injectors, and turbochargers sourced from unauthorized online marketplaces. A counterfeit oil filter that collapses internally can destroy a $100,000 engine in minutes.
